Story summary
- Israeli Foreign Minister Gideon Saar said, "For the two questions, the answer is no," during a visit to a site hit by an Iranian missile, denying imminent talks with Lebanon and any shortage of missile interceptors.
- He noted Israel's commitment to working with the United States against Iran.
- Saar criticized Lebanon for inaction against Hezbollah, saying peace depends on Lebanon's response.
- Reports suggest discussions may follow military actions against Hezbollah.
